Markets Plunge 10% in March Amid US-Iran War; Analysts Advise Caution
•
Indian benchmark indices Nifty and Sensex have fallen 10% in March due to US-Iran war and Middle East tensions.
•
Analysts advise investors to wait for Nifty to cross 23,800-24,000 or even 25,000 before initiating fresh long positions.
•
Momentum indicators are weak, India VIX is high, and FII selling continues, indicating persistent short-term weakness.
•
Experts suggest focusing on fundamentally strong stocks and systematic investment amid global uncertainties.
•
Despite short-term pressure, India's narrowed premium valuation makes it attractive for long-term investors, reducing downside risk.
